A Universal Design for Limitless Potential

The Universal Adapter Plate lives up to its name by offering a truly universal design. Built to interface with multiple manufacturers’ Electronically Steered Antennas (ESAs), the UAP eliminates limitations that have long hindered adaptability in airborne communications platforms. This single, standardized solution streamlines aircraft certification processes, reducing time and complexity while increasing reliability to remain at the tip of the spear.

What makes this system particularly impressive is its compatibility with multi-constellation Beyond-Line-of-Sight (BLOS) communication technologies. The system is engineered to handle up to 100 pounds of antenna equipment, ensuring that operators can swap cutting-edge payloads with ease. These features allow the UAP to act as a modular framework that can grow with the demands of evolving technologies.

MAG Aerospace Successfully Validates Universal Adapter Plate (UAP) on Cessna Caravan

From February 19-27, MAG Aerospace conducted successful validation testing utilizing the Universal Adapter Plate (UAP) to mount the Enhanced Satellite Antenna (ESA) on a Cessna Caravan. During this rigorous testing phase, the ESA demonstrated robust and stable connections with the Eutelsat OneWeb Low Earth Orbit (LEO) satellite network.

The testing showcased the UAP’s capability to support multi-device connectivity, enabling a range of applications for multiple passengers. Users were able to simultaneously stream high-definition content from platforms such as Netflix and YouTube (8K), engage in Teams video conferencing, make WhatsApp video calls, access email, utilize corporate VPNs, and manage OneDrive files without interruption.

MC-208 Guardian

MAG Aerospace has developed our proprietary version based on the Cessna Caravan 208 platform, the MC-208 Guardian, which was extensively used to test and validate UAP’s capabilities in remote and real-world settings. This multi-role configuration features design upgrades and essential added capabilities tailored for mission-critical austere operations, making it an ideal choice for diverse operational environments. We incorporate proven defense technologies and systems, such as the UAP, that make the MC-208 Guardian an indispensable tool for the special operations mission today, delivering decisive capability to our Warfighters.

MC-208 Guardian’s multi-role platform have been delivered and utilized operationally worldwide under the DOD sponsored Building Partnership Capacity program. MC-208 Guardians are fully certified, rock-solid airframes that are easy to operate, maintain, and train on, hence they are currently fielded across Africa, Asia, and the Middle East, supporting the the lethality of our Armed Forces, our partners, and Allies.
